Designs of Grey Sofas
Grey sofas are readily available in a variety of designs, making sure that there's something to suit every taste. Below are a couple of popular styles:
| Style | Description |
|---|---|
| Sectional | L-Shaped or U-Shaped styles perfect for bigger areas. |
| Chesterfield | Classic style featuring deep button tufting and rolled arms. |
| Mid-Century Modern | Streamlined lines and minimalist design, often with wood legs. |
| Sofa bed | A functional choice that transforms into a bed for guests. |
| Recliner | Deals adjustable positions for personalized comfort. |

Tips for Decorating with a Grey Sofa
Integrating a grey sofa into your home can be an amazing endeavor. Here are some ideas to help you take advantage of your new centerpiece:
- Choose Complementary Colors: Pair your grey sofa with colors like mustard yellow, deep blue, or blush pink for a striking contrast.
- Layer Textures: Introduce various fabrics, such as woven throws, velvet cushions, or wood accents, to include depth to your decor.
- Accessorize Thoughtfully: Use art, rugs, and plants to develop an unified environment that draws the eye to the sofa.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. How do I select the best shade of grey for my sofa?
When picking a shade of grey, think about the overall color scheme of your space. Light greys can make an area feel airy, while darker greys include sophistication. Testing swatches in your area can likewise assist you envision how the color will look in different lighting.
2. How can I preserve my grey sofa?
To keep your grey sofa, vacuum routinely to get rid of debris and dust. Spot clean any spots instantly utilizing a material cleaner suitable for your sofa's material. Consider utilizing a material protector to secure versus spills and stains.
3. Can a grey sofa work in a small space?
Definitely! A grey sofa can aesthetically broaden a little space due to its neutral tone. Choose a style like a loveseat or sectional that fits the dimensions of your space, permitting for performance without frustrating the area.
4. What kind of coffee table goes best with a grey sofa?
The choice of coffee table depends on your design. A glass coffee table can include an airy feel, while a wood one presents heat. Metal accents can develop a modern touch, so consider the total visual you desire to achieve.
